Thanks for posting those pages, There are a number of conditions in guardian just for use on tennis matches which make this sort of automation very straight forward, the link below takes you to a description of them in the user guide and also a handy video made by Peter demonstrating some of the conditions

http://www.betangel.com/user-guide/cond ... 3D&mw=MzIw
(bottom three conditions)

https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=dk0BkIw6Ktg

To achieve what is in the book all you need to be doing is creating a rule to place a back bet on the fav (or nominated player) and add some tennis fixed score conditions which will trigger then bet when the score line is achieved (you can specify any scores you want OR that the fav be any number of points or games behind before placing the bet)

Although the pages you uploaded says to then back the other player as well this is just the same as laying the fav as his price comes back down so you would do this using the tick offset (on parameters tab) when setting up your back rule above
Or create a 2nd rule type which would green you up when £X profit is reached (there is one of these ready made, the link is on the first page of this thread).

Having a problem with a simple Back the Field strategy which is not firing. I am trying to back the field with £1 stakes just before the off at 10.0 or 20,depending on if I think an outsider will feature at all.
I have set the trigger for 10 secs before to 3 secs before and to keep unmatched bets. I have also set a green up if profit across all selections is greater than.
What is the problem? Is it the £1 stakes or something in my settings?

It is because the stakes your using are under £2, there was a bug recently in discovered in V1.42.2 that prevented bets below the £2 min stakes but only when using the Back/Lay all selections of automation

Here's a link to a updated build with the bug fixed:

Do you know if it's possible to do the following using automation rule:

1. Back the favorite just before the race (simple enough).

2. When the race is in play back any other runner except the horse you already have a back bet on that drop below odds of say 1.2?

Is part 2 possible? and if so how would you go about building this in or would you need to use a linked spreadsheet to do this?

Yes its perfectly possible, On the opening post of this thread there is a link to a bot called "Back the likely fav" which does the In-Running part of what you have asked for.

You can either copy the info into your existing bot or add your pre-race back bet to this one

All you would need to then do is add the condition

"Number of Matched bets conditions"
Equals "0
